Output e7c9fa76edcb6af31a13fb5182656a7d86d1335975f2d59ac34d30d08357acce:1

value
19916864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ba163e5185a7f71ae37f83af24ac21e4c7028715 OP_EQUALVERIFY OP_CHECKSIG
address
1HxwLBWT5ctDaeoFUarjK4CF1P4AE2xpBX
transaction
e7c9fa76edcb6af31a13fb5182656a7d86d1335975f2d59ac34d30d08357acce
confirmations
329961
spent
true